Transaction 3f942f84d69341255d43958818998c0c3c4bd6eda43a56cff5bb6f4db7d7cd0e
1 Input
1 Output
-
3f942f84d69341255d43958818998c0c3c4bd6eda43a56cff5bb6f4db7d7cd0e:0
- value
- 666469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edbd4af4d930eb05eaf7182a7b74767fe1885eb1 OP_EQUAL
- address
- 3PN4qJTTSK1uEXx26Z7i7YydJqvP4wfvTU